Gas line installation and repair in Fullerton involves the safe and precise setup or remediation of natural gas lines that fuel appliances like furnaces, water heaters, and stoves. Property owners need this service when installing new gas appliances, expanding their gas system, or if they suspect a leak or damage to existing gas lines.
Properly functioning gas lines are crucial for the safe operation of gas-powered appliances and the overall safety of your property. Neglecting gas line issues can lead to dangerous gas leaks, potentially causing explosions, fires, or carbon monoxide poisoning.

How do I know if I have a gas leak?
Signs of a gas leak include a distinct sulfur-like odor (rotten eggs), a hissing sound near gas lines, or dead vegetation over buried gas lines. If you suspect a leak, evacuate immediately and call SDG&E and a professional plumber.

What is CSST and is it safe?
CSST (Corrugated Stainless Steel Tubing) is a flexible gas piping material often used for its ease of installation. It is safe when properly installed and bonded/grounded to protect against lightning strikes.
How often should gas lines be inspected?
While there's no strict annual requirement for residential gas line inspections, it's recommended to have them checked by a professional plumber if you notice any changes in appliance performance, smell gas, or are performing other major plumbing work.
